Understanding Slot Symbols
When playing games on the slot it is crucial to understand the different kinds of symbols. These different symbols have different functions and can increase or decrease your winnings. These symbols are typically classified into three categories: Scatter, Bonus, and Wild.
Standard slot symbols include bells, numbers, fruits and bars. These symbols pay when they align in the same sequence on an active payline.

The basic set of symbols for slots comprises classic, traditional and unique characters. These are all designed in accordance with the theme of the game. Although they may differ from one game to the next, the majority of slot machines have the same character set and are recognized to the majority of players.
The first slot machine was developed by Charles Fey, who used horseshoes and card suits to create symbols on the reels. He also added bells as well as the Liberty Bell, a reference to the Liberty Bell gambling machine that offered prizes in the form of gum or candy. As the industry grew, the bars were added, and they still remain a popular reel symbol to this day. The original bars were gum sticks, and if you could land three of them on a reel would pay out various amounts of chewing gum that was fruit-flavored.

Aside from traditional symbols, a few slots also have special Wild symbols that function as chameleons, and can be substituted for other symbols to create winning combinations. Wild symbols can be associated with a multiplier which can increase the value and size of any winnings. In certain games, Wild symbols are even capable of becoming stacked or sticky for several spins. These types of features are prevalent in video slots of today and are a great opportunity to make big winnings.
Scatter symbols can appear at any time on the reels and can trigger bonus rounds or rewards. These could range from free spins, to mini-games played on an additional display. The bonus round may differ depending on the game of the slot machine. However scatter symbols cannot be substituted for bonus or standard icons.
The symbols that pay out huge amounts of money are known as jackpot symbols. These are typically found in video slots and range in value from just a few hundred dollars up to millions of dollars. To trigger the jackpot, you need to hit all the matching jackpot symbols on a payline. Jackpot symbols are usually displayed in a larger font on the reels than regular symbols. This allows players to recognize them when they're playing the jackpot slot. These symbols could be seen with a special symbol that displays how much the jackpot amount is.

Slot machines have special symbols, in addition to the standard symbols like bells, fruits, bars and numbers. These symbols can trigger different bonus games. These symbols are called bonus icons, and are typically more attractive than typical icons. Bonus symbols do not have to be on the payline in order to trigger a bonus game.
Some bonus rounds are themed around the game, like choosing symbols to reveal cash prizes or musical performances. Some bonus games are themed around the hopper which holds the coins after the machine pays out. It is essential to know the pay table of a slot machine prior to you begin playing.
Other bonus rounds are based on the game's mechanics like cascading wheels or avalanche wheels. These types of features allow new symbols to fall into place and remove the winning ones, resulting in a cascade reaction which increases your chances of winning more.
